Sara Ali Khan took to social media to showcase her Diwali festivities with father Saif Ali Khan, grandmother Sharmila Tagore, brother Ibrahim Ali Khan, aunt Saba Ali Khan, and Soha Ali Khan. Sara adorned a heavily embroidered purple suit, while Saba and Soha donned vibrant yellow and red sarees, respectively. Saif exuded charm in a black Bengali-style kurta, and Sharmila Tagore looked graceful in a black, floral saree paired with her signature pearl necklace. Sara shared separate photos with Ibrahim and her grandmother, expressing Diwali wishes and captioning the Instagram post with, “Happiest Diwali from the Pataudi Parivaar. Had the best Shanivaar. Bataod saprem namaste and bahut SARA pyaar.”

On the work front, Sara Ali Khan is riding high on the success of her recent romantic comedy Zara Hatke Zara Bachke alongside Vicky Kaushal. The actress also has an interesting lineup of films to look forward to which includes the period drama Ae Watan Mere Watan which is set against the backdrop of the pre-Independence era, Murder Mubarak which includes an ensemble cast including Karisma Kapoor, the multi-starrer Metro In Dino where she will be seen alongside Aditya Roy Kapur, and Jagan Shakti’s untitled project.
